Teleport Kubernetes Access

Access Kubernetes clusters, pods, and databases through Teleport's secure proxy.

Reference: Quick Start with Teleport Wiki

Contents

Quick Start

bash
# 1. Login to Teleport (if expired)
tsh login --proxy=extreme-cloud.teleport.sh

# 2. Login to cluster
tkl va-rdc        # or: tsh kube login va-rdc

# 3. Run kubectl commands (read-only)
kubectl get pods -n nvo
kubectl logs -f deployment/nvo-network -n nvo

# 4. Access debug pod for Kafka/Postgres
tkl debug

Cluster Login Workflow

Using tkl (Recommended)

bash
tkl va-rdc        # Virginia RDC
tkl eu0-gdc       # EU0 GDC
tkl stage-rdc     # Staging RDC
tkl k3s           # Switch to local k3s

What tkl does:

  1. Sets KUBECONFIG to ~/.kube/config
  2. Clears existing Teleport session
  3. Sources cluster-specific aliases
  4. Runs tsh kube login <cluster>

Manual tsh Commands

bash
# List available clusters
tsh kube ls
tsh kube ls --format=json | jq -r '.[].kube_cluster_name'

# Login to specific cluster
tsh kube login va-rdc

# Check current context
tsh status
kubectl config current-context

kubectl via Teleport

After tsh kube login, kubectl works for read-only operations:

bash
# View operations
kubectl get pods -n nvo
kubectl logs -f deployment/nvo-network -n nvo
kubectl describe pod <pod-name> -n nvo
kubectl get events -n nvo

# With cluster aliases (loaded by tkl)
kn get pods           # kubectl -n nvo get pods
kc get pods           # kubectl -n common get pods
km get pods           # kubectl -n monitoring get pods

Database Access via Teleport

bash
# List available databases
tsh db ls

# Connect interactively
tsh db connect <db-name> --db-user=postgres --db-name=nvo_db

# Get connection info
tsh db config <db-name>
